How Cosmetic Dentistry Actually Encompasses

Cosmetic dentistry is the field of dentistry centered around enhancing the look of your grin, enamel, and jaw line. Whereas general dentistry addresses function and repair, cosmetic dentistry centers on appearance outcomes — and often the work improve both form and function at once.

Patients who seek cosmetic dentistry come from all walks of life. Others are managing staining that hasn't responded to whitening products. Some patients bring in concerns about cracked, uneven, or worn teeth that affect their day-to-day confidence. Suitability for cosmetic dentistry covers most healthy adults — the starting point is always to confirm your gums and underlying teeth are healthy before moving forward.

An important distinction to make is that cosmetic dentistry encompasses dozens of distinct treatments. The category includes quick, single-appointment fixes like an in-office brightening session all the way through extensive treatment sequences involving multiple procedures combined strategically. The role of our team is to recommend the procedures that achieve what you're actually hoping for.

Our Cosmetic Dentistry Treatments Available at Our Practice

The following outlines the primary treatments we offer patients:

  • Porcelain Veneers — Ultra-thin porcelain facings attached to the visible side of your teeth to hide a wide range of cosmetic imperfections in just two appointments.
  • Teeth Whitening — Professional-grade whitening produces shades of brightness that vastly outperform anything available over the counter, removing surface and intrinsic stains in under an hour.
  • Dental Bonding — Using a composite resin is carefully molded directly onto the tooth to repair chips, fill gaps, and reshape uneven edges — typically done without multiple trips.
  • Smile Makeovers — A comprehensive and individualized treatment plan combining two or more cosmetic dentistry treatments to completely transform your smile's look and proportion.
  • Tooth-Colored Fillings — Composite resin fillings eliminate outdated silver fillings that blends with surrounding enamel.
  • Gum Contouring — A laser-assisted reshaping procedure that addresses uneven gum lines and balances your smile's proportions.
  • Dental Crowns — Custom-fabricated crowns cover and restore weak or broken teeth as well as improving their shape, color, and alignment.
  • Invisalign Clear Aligners — An almost invisible orthodontic option that moves teeth into position without metal brackets or wires — popular with both teens and adults.

Does cosmetic dentistry hurt?

Most cosmetic dentistry procedures cause very little discomfort. Services including bonding are performed with local anesthetic. You may experience brief tenderness following treatment, but recovery is usually quick within a day.

What's the difference between veneers and dental bonding for cosmetic purposes?

Veneers and composite bonding are both effective cosmetic dentistry solutions, though they vary when it comes to durability, cost, and how they're applied. Porcelain veneers consist of durable ceramic and are built for long-term wear, but require slight tooth preparation. Composite bonding relies on a sculpted resin that preserves the tooth surface, though it typically needs refreshing after several years and makes more sense for smaller concerns.

How long does a complete cosmetic dentistry treatment take?

Duration varies based on which services you're having done. In-office teeth whitening is usually finished in 60–90 minutes. Veneers typically require two appointments about two to three weeks apart. Full smile makeovers may take several months — your care coordinator maps out the full sequence during your consultation.
